Batteries
Charging with the battery charger
Only use the battery charge unit approved
by Mercedes-Benz and supplied with your
vehicle. This charger is designed to auto-
matically control the charge rate, and
charge the battery or maintain the existing
charge in the battery while the vehicle is
parked and not being driven for long
periods of time (on average approximately
3 weeks or more). Not driving the vehicle
for such extended periods may cause the
charge in the vehicle battery to drop.
Using the charging point
The charging point for the battery charger
is located next to the CD-changer on the
left-hand side in the trunk.
1 Charging point
̈ Remove the SmartKey from the starter
switch.
̈ Open the cover of the charging
point 1.
̈ Connect the battery charger with the
charging point 1.
̈ Observe and follow the separate
operating instructions for the battery
charger.
̈ Charge up the battery.
The battery charger switches off
automatically when the battery is
sufficiently charged.
Using the charging terminals
The charging terminals for the battery
charger are located in the trunk under-
neath the interior floor.
1 Negative charging terminal
2 Positive charging terminal
̈ Connect positive terminal 2 and
negative terminal 1 with the battery
charger. Start with the positive
terminal 2.
̈ Charge up the battery. Observe and fol-
low the separate operating instructions
for the battery charger.
